Description
Health Aide. Any of a group of instructional programs that prepare individuals to perform routine care and assistance duties for patients, under the direct supervision of other health care professionals, and/or to perform routine maintenance and general assistance duties in health care laboratories. It is an expanded CNA credential that meets the needs of private employers. Those include a CNA certification, a 20 hour computer training,a 60 hour work readiness skills component, OHSA 10 certification and CPR/FirstAid certification.
